What is Accident and Injury Chiropractic?

Accident and injury chiropractic focuses on treating injuries sustained during accidents. Whether it's whiplash from a rear-end collision or back pain due to a fall, this branch of chiropractic care addresses musculoskeletal issues resulting from trauma.

Why Choose a Chiropractor After an Auto Injury?

Many people wonder if they should see a chiropractor after an auto injury. The truth is that chiropractic care can provide numerous benefits:

Pain Relief: Chiropractic adjustments can help relieve pain by correcting misalignments in the spine. Improved Mobility: Many patients find an increase in their range of motion following chiropractic treatment. Holistic Approach: Chiropractors look at the body as a whole, addressing underlying issues rather than just symptoms.

Consultation: Your First Step Towards Recovery

What Happens During Your First Appointment?

Your first visit will typically involve:

A detailed medical history review. A physical examination focusing on your injuries. A discussion about your symptoms and any previous medical treatments you've had.

Setting Expectations

During this consultation, it’s essential to express all concerns so that your chiropractor can create a tailored treatment plan for you.

Creating a Treatment Plan: What to Expect?

Once you've established care, you'll likely receive a personalized treatment plan that may include:

Regular spinal adjustments Physical therapy exercises Recommendations for lifestyle changes

Duration of Treatment

The duration will depend on several factors such as:

Severity of injuries Overall health status Response to treatment

Monitoring Progress

Regular check-ins allow both you and your chiropractor to assess how well you're healing and adjust the plan as necessary.

Common Questions About Accident & Injury Chiropractic Care

Here are some frequently asked questions regarding accident and injury chiropractic care:

Q1: How quickly should I see a chiropractor after an accident?

It’s advisable to see one within days post-injury; however, even if weeks pass by without noticeable symptoms, consulting one could be beneficial as some injuries manifest later.

Q2: Is chiropractic adjustment painful?

Most patients report feeling relief after adjustments; they might feel slight discomfort initially but often describe it as preferable compared to their pre-adjustment pain levels.

Q3: How long does it take for chiropractic treatment to work?

Every individual responds differently; many experience improvement within a few sessions while others may require more extended treatment plans based on their conditions' severity.

Q4: Can I continue regular activities during treatment?

Yes! Most chiropractors encourage maintaining daily routines but will advise avoiding specific activities until healed properly.

Q5: Will my insurance cover my visits?

As mentioned previously—always verify coverage with your insurance provider beforehand as policies vary widely across different companies.

Q6: What if I don’t feel better after several visits?

If progress isn’t evident within expected timelines or if new symptoms arise—discuss this openly with your chiropractor; they may adjust your approach accordingly or refer you out if necessary.
